The harsh, icy rain plummeted from the clouds in the dark sky. The ground was drenched with nothing but water. No one had dared to go outside, for the heavens above sounded angry, and rain fell harder by the second. She woke up with a jolt, surprised, and rapidly looked around at her wet surroundings. The world looked strange, distorted, dark, and loud. Questions slowly popped into her head, and she tried to ask out loud, but when she opened her mouth, nothing came out. Nothing. She lifted her hand and poked at her throat, frustrated as she continuously attempted to speak. At last, she stopped, and then realized something horrible. Her amber eyes widened.

Who am I? she thought. Her mouth opened to say that, but still, nothing came out, not even a whisper. The rain poured from the skies continuously as she slowly broke down, confused, crying. Who am I and why can't I speak?

A hand patted her shoulder. For a split second, she peered down at the hand. Furry and white. Startled, she yelped and stumbled backwards, slipping on the wet surface. She slowly looked up to see something that made her scream, that is, if she could. It was a bear— a bear that was walking on two legs and easily talking as if he was born human.

"Are you okay?" it asked, holding a big, white plastic bag full of miscellaneous things. She met a bear that could talk. The girl opened her mouth to scream, but couldn't once again. Her eyelids fluttered with fear as tears dripped down her cheeks in beads. The bear tilted its head. "What's wrong?"

The girl, who was speechless (literally), swiftly jumped to her feet, and started running, but ran into a pirate sign, which was sewn onto a shirt that belonged to a man. The girl fell, and started scrambling backwards, but soon realized she was cornered, but not on purpose. The man she ran into tilted his head, his eyes filled within difference. She watched his eyes as they dug into hers, darker than night and more mysterious than her amnesia. In his hands was a long nodachi.

It was the captain of the infamous Heart Pirates, Trafalgar Law, holding the nickname of 'Surgeon of Death' and a current bounty of 200,000,000 belli. He smiled. The girl's eyes widened. She recognized him, but who was he? Perhaps she saw him in a picture of some sort?

"What do we have here?" Law asked. He bent down. "Are you okay?"

The girl opened her mouth, pointed at it and shook her head. Law frowned. He was pretty smart, so he understood what the girl meant. Law stuffed his right hand into his wet, soggy pockets and seemed to search for something. Finally, he pulled out a tiny, red sphere. It was a pill. The girl backed up, horrified.

"Open your mouth," Law said.

From a distance, Bepo, the bear, tilted his big, fuzzy, brown head and asked, "Captain, why was something like that in your pocket?"

Law turned his head to his comrade, still expressionless. "A doctor has to be prepared."

Bepo frowned and stared at the wet ground. "Sorry, Captain."

"Aw, don't get so emotional," Law ordered. He turned back to the girl, who was still horrified and didn't realize that she actually had the chance to escape while Law was talking with his… bear. She slapped the pill out of Law's right hand and whispered in her mind, Get away from me.

Law stared for a few long lasting seconds and then slowly stood up and turned. "Bepo, let's head back to the ship."

Bepo quickly glanced at the girl. "But, Captain! What about her—"

His captain gave him a calm half-glare-half-grin expression and repeated his words. "Bepo, let's head back to the ship. She doesn't want any help."

As the girl watched them go, she crawled slowly and fearfully towards the red pill that Law was going to give her. She picked it up and slowly put it into her mouth, and swallowed it. Shaking and hoping she didn't just swallow deadly poison, the girl opened her mouth to speak and what came out was a small whisper. "Who am I?" Her eyes widened so much as she gasped. She could speak! But still, there was one big question. Who the heck was she? Why couldn't she remember? She lifted her arm and sighed, then suddenly realized that there was a tattoo on her left arm. Slowly, she read it out loud. "Ha-ru-hi? … Haruhi? Is that my name?"

A sudden thought came to her mind. She needed to thank that man from earlier. Somehow, she knew him, and now that she had regained her voice, she had to go thank him and ask him about who he was. Without another thought, she ran.
